Cranberry Coconut Icebox Cookies
2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our1 teaspoon baking powder
1/8 teaspoon salt
1 cup butter
3/4 cup granulated sugar
1/2 teaspoon almond extract
2 large eggs
2 cups sweetened flaked coconut, firmly packed
1 1/4 cups dried cranberries
Optional colored sugar crystals, decorating candies, or nuts
Mix the flour, baking powder, and salt together. Set aside.
Cream the butter and sugar together. Add the almond extract and an egg and beat until combined. Add the second egg and beat until the mixture is light and fluffy. Add the flour mixture and the coconut and beat until combined. Add the cranberries.
Divide the dough in half and form logs of each half first by squeezing the dough into the approximate shape and then by rolling the dough on the counter while wrapped in wax paper until the logs are smooth. The logs should be about 1 1/2 inches in diameter. Refrigerate the logs wrapped in the wax paper.
If you would like to decorate the edges, before baking roll the logs in the decorating sugar or nuts and use the wax paper to press the decorations into the dough.
When ready to bake, heat the oven to 350 degrees F. Use ungreased baking sheets with a nonstick surface or parchment paper.
Slice the logs with a sharp, serrated knife into 1/4-inch or a little thicker slices and place the slices on the cookie sheets. Bake the cookies for 10-11 minutes or until done. Immediately remove them to a wire rack to cool.
